EMEA Strategy Director

VF Corporation is looking for an exceptional EMEA Strategic Director to join our Team based in Stabio, Switzerland.   Let’s talk about the role!      The new position will be involved in: Business Strategy: Identify growth and transformation opportunities for VF EMEA at the platform and brand level. Work closely with VF’s business leaders to address critical strategic questions, frame choices, help activate and drive execution. Strategic Planning: Support VP in driving annual strategic planning process for the platform (V2MOM definition and activation), connect strategic platform choices with investment prioritization and activation of key projects, support long-range planning. Brand Strategy: Partner with brand teams in EMEA to influence and shape long-term brand strategies and brand building frameworks (e.g., segmentation, positioning), provide support to brand teams (Vans, TNF as priority) in activation of brand strategy. Portfolio Strategy: Support VP in scoping and driving relevant portfolio choices, including Emerging Brands portfolio reviews, and other corporate development efforts. Insights and Intelligence: Scope, plan, and leverage consumer insights and market intelligence capabilities to improve quality and relevance of strategic choices; effectively partner with Insights teams to mobilize resources and activate learnings. Skills for Success • Effective influencing skills: ability to build relationships and influence business leaders, and to lead diverse teams to action independently of reporting lines • Analytical problem-solving: ability to frame complex business choices, identify key decision drivers, leverage analyses to provide recommendations • Critical thinking: ability to combine business rigor and creative thinking, outside-in perspectives and VF business understanding, propensity to question the status quo • Powerful communication: ability to communicate persuasively, both verbally and written; ability to influence others through quantitative and qualitative data • Self-starter, with proven ability to “get stuff done” across multiple constituents (from senior executives to middle management) Qualifications: • Solid exp in corporate strategy, brand management, and/or experience in management consulting firm with a focus on consumer industries (e.g., consumer goods, retail) • Experience in providing decision support to senior business leaders, translating strategic choices into actionable plans, leading execution across complex organizations. • Demonstrated experience in partnering with / leveraging work of Insights and Analytics teams (e.g., value pools, market dynamics, brand health, customer base dynamics) • MBA or graduate education in Business, Economics, Finance, or Management disciplines preferred.
